title = "Role of texture in understanding creep flow in HPT-processed ultrafine grained copper",
abstract = "Disks of copper samples were produced by High Pressure Torsion (HPT) [1]. Specimens for tensile creep experiments were cut from the disks and subjected to creep deformation at 348 K to obtain elongations greater than 30%. Electron backscatter diffraction (EBSD) was used to analyze the texture after HPT deformation and after additional tensile elongation.",
